What is the leaving group when converting a carboxylic acid to an ester?.

Respuesta :

Shadowgirl123
Shadowgirl123 Shadowgirl123
  • 03-03-2022

Answer:

Hydroxyl group of the carboxylic acid is destined to leave and the oxygen of the alcohol moiety stays with its hydrogen destined to leave.
